**Finance Review – Western Region Sales**

Quick summary, folks: Western region carried the quarter for Tellbrook Supply, up 14% on strong Cartwell range sales. Coastal branches lagged, mostly stock timing rather than demand. Margins held steady despite the freight bump. Nice work keeping discounts disciplined. Next quarter's targets will shift slightly, and the reason ties to the plan noted just below.

confidential, yafof-tawef: The finance team signed off on a budget of $34.3 million for Project Zorox. The renewal with Aldethax Freight closes at $12.7 million a year, 10 percent below the last contract.

## Changelog — Proctoring Queue Defaults Changed

As of release 7.2, the Tallgrove exam-proctoring queue uses new defaults. Candidate sessions now wait in a single regional queue instead of per-school queues, and the idle timeout before a session is recycled has been shortened. Support should expect fewer "stuck in queue" reports but possibly more timeout complaints from slow-connecting candidates; advise them to rejoin rather than refresh. Older defaults can still be restored per tenant on request. The new default values are listed below.

service settings:
BRIIX_PIN=8582
BRIIX_TENANT=raleth
BRIIX_METRICS_HOST=metrics.briix.urlaqstack.example
BRIIX_SEAL=seal_c11ef522
BRIIX_STANDBY_TEAM=ulaok

## 1.9.0 — Log compaction

Flumequeue now compacts topic logs in the background once a segment exceeds the configured retention ratio. Compaction preserves the latest record per key and drops tombstones after the grace period. This replaces the old cron-driven pruner, which is removed. Default settings are conservative; tune `compaction.ratio` per topic if disk pressure persists. Design notes live in `docs/compaction.md`. Direct questions about this change to the engineer responsible, named below.

signatory, yahog-badug: Quenix Ulaael